搭建VPN服务器,不仅为用户提供了突破网络限制、享受网络自由的空间,同时也确保了数据传输的安全。通过加密技术,VPN在保障用户隐私的同时,为网络连接构筑了一道坚实的防线,实现了网络自由与安全的双重保障。
本文目录导读:
随着互联网的普及,网络已经成为人们日常生活中不可或缺的一部分,在全球范围内,互联网的开放程度和监管政策存在巨大差异,许多国家和地区对网络内容的审查和限制使得网络自由成为一大挑战,VPN(虚拟私人网络)作为一种能够突破地域限制、保障网络安全的技术,近年来受到了广泛关注,本文将为您揭秘如何搭建VPN服务器,为您在网络自由与安全之间搭建一道坚实的防线。
什么是VPN?
VPN,即虚拟私人网络,是一种通过公共网络(如互联网)建立安全连接的技术,它通过加密数据传输,确保用户在网络中的隐私和安全,VPN的主要功能包括:
1、隐私保护:隐藏用户真实IP地址,防止网络攻击和追踪;
2、突破地域限制:访问被限制的网站和资源;
3、安全传输:加密数据传输,防止数据泄露;
4、跨国办公:实现远程办公,提高工作效率。
搭建VPN服务器的步骤
搭建VPN服务器需要一定的网络知识和技术,以下是一般步骤:
1、准备服务器
选择一台服务器,可以是云服务器或个人电脑,服务器需要具备一定的性能,如足够的CPU、内存和带宽,在选择服务器时,还需要考虑以下因素:
(1)地理位置:选择距离目标用户较近的服务器,以降低延迟;
(2)运营商:选择网络质量较好的运营商,确保服务器稳定运行;
(3)价格:根据预算选择合适的服务器。
2、安装操作系统
在服务器上安装操作系统,如Windows Server、Ubuntu、CentOS等,操作系统需要支持VPN服务器的搭建。
3、安装VPN软件
根据所选操作系统,安装相应的VPN软件,常见的VPN软件有OpenVPN、L2TP/IPsec、PPTP等,以下以OpenVPN为例:
(1)下载OpenVPN软件:访问OpenVPN官网(https://openvpn.net/),下载适用于您操作系统的OpenVPN软件包;
(2)安装OpenVPN软件:按照软件包提供的安装指南进行安装;
(3)配置OpenVPN服务:打开OpenVPN软件,按照提示进行配置,包括设置VPN服务器地址、端口、加密方式等。
4、生成CA证书和用户证书
(1)生成CA证书:在OpenVPN软件中,使用genca命令生成CA证书;
(2)生成服务器证书:使用genkey命令生成服务器私钥和证书;
(3)生成客户端证书:为每个用户生成一个客户端证书,用于连接VPN服务器。
5、配置防火墙和路由
(1)配置防火墙:允许VPN连接端口(如1194端口)的访问;
(2)配置路由:将VPN连接端口映射到服务器内部网络。
6、测试VPN服务器
使用客户端软件连接VPN服务器,测试是否成功,如果连接成功,说明VPN服务器搭建完成。
搭建VPN服务器可以帮助用户突破地域限制,保障网络安全,通过本文的介绍,您已经了解了搭建VPN服务器的步骤,在实际操作过程中,还需要注意以下几点:
1、严格遵守相关法律法规,确保VPN服务器合法合规;
2、定期更新VPN软件,确保系统安全;
3、选择可靠的VPN服务提供商,确保服务质量。
在网络自由与安全的道路上,搭建VPN服务器是您的一把利器,希望本文对您有所帮助。
相关阅读:
评论列表